Anglers Put a New Spin on Conservation with "Toss Back Tuesday"
"Photos, Not Fillets" Say Long Beach Anglers
LONG BEACH, Calif. - Lately, Conservationists and fishermen have spent considerable time and energy yelling at each other. Two advocates for ethical angling think they may have found some middle ground and a new way to unite those respective camps under the banner of their common love for fishing.
Don Ashley from Pierpoint Landing in Long Beach has partnered with Tom Raftican from The Sportfishing Conservancy to implement "Toss Back Tuesday." On Tuesday, May 18th, at a cost of $45 per person, anglers are invited to fish the Toronado out of Pierpoint Landing in Long Beach at 7:00 A.M., on which every fish caught will be "tossed back."
